Rescuers respond to Sioux City Marina after witness says man didnt resurface

Sioux City Police say Sunday, October 22nd at 8:31 am they were dispatched to the Sioux City Public Boat Ramp for an individual acting bizarre. Officers checked the area and were unable to locate the individual.

At 9:59 am Sioux City Fire Rescue, Sioux City Police, and Siouxland Dive Rescue responded to the private boat dock at the Sioux City Marina after a witness working on his boat heard a splash and found a male in the water. When the witness attempted to help the man the went under the surface and did not come back up. The witness called 911 and was able to tell responders where the man went under.

Divers were able to locate the man a short time later who had drowned. The individual was later identified as a 34-year-old male from Sioux City. Police continue to investigate the incident.
